In our rating and review comparison of TeamSupport vs. Zendesk Suite, TeamSupport has 5 user reviews and Zendesk Suite has 389. The average star rating for TeamSupport is 4.6 while Zendesk Suite has an average rating of 4.50. TeamSupport has more positive reviews than Zendesk Suite. Comparing TeamSupport vs. Zendesk Suite reviews, TeamSupport has stronger overall reviews.
